    Bareburger was a wonderful find in NYC! I seek out spots with keto / low-carb offerings and Bareburger offers keto (flaxseed) buns for their burgers. My husband and I came for dinner with our toddler on a Sunday night. Despite its location in Restaurant Row, it was surprisingly not busy. We were seated right away. They have the option of a high chair or booster chair for kids - this was great as our daughter goes stir crazy in high chairs. Our server brought over popcorn right away (they provide this as a pre-dinner snack, how nice!).  I ordered a chicken sandwich with a keto flaxseed bun - so good! My husband got the impossible burger and enjoyed it. Our daughter loved her impossible nuggets from the kids menu, and dipping them in sauces haha. Our server was wonderful - very prompt and so nice to our little one.  Overall a very nice dining experience and we will return again to explore the menu further.

    Was in NYC last night for a show so we decided to stop in to @bareburger and grab a nice casual dinner before the show. This was a quick 2-3 block walk from our parking garage (which was near the show). I will start out saying the space was nice (and kind of dark which I often prefer) and the servers were very nice and helpful. I went with the "Sweet Bison Blues" and Onion rings. The burger had great flavor but by the end I was slightly overwhelmed with the bleu cheese. Onion rings were really crispy and had good flavor to them. I stole a bite of an "Elkasaurus" at the table as well and I believe that burger was seriously delicious. I naturally highjacked a couple fries as well and I loved the thickness and cook on them and that they were just a bland potato on a plate. I would confidently say all of the food surpassed my expectations going in. Unfortunately the old fashioned was not great. I have no issues whatsoever paying for a $14 drink if it's a great drink. This was like ... the oldest fashioned. Barely fashioned. I honestly was more content with the water. You live and you learn. Next time I'll skip the drink and enjoy some awesome burgers and sides with a soda or water!

    This location looks very nice, like a restaurant and not just a burger place. it serves wine by glass or bottle, beer too. They have booth seatings and an upstairs. They have 2 big personal bathroom in the back also. Very luxurious. The wagyu smash burgers were really good, especially with hand cut fries. They have happy hour daily from noon-6pm, which includes 50% off wine. Most glasses are about $10, so that's $5. What a deal! Burger, fries and wine meal. Staff are friendly. Very nice place to eat in the theater area.

    If you're looking for a good bite to eat that doesn't break the bank and gives you a moment of calmness in the chaos that is Times Square, then Bareburger is it ! My brother and I went on a Saturday night around 7p, and were able to plenty of table and bar seating. Service was quick and the bartender was friendly! I ordered the two wagu smash burgers and small fries combo. The smash burgers were great ! They are cooked well done, and I do prefer mine medium at most. We had also ordered the fried pickles and garlic aioli, which I liked better than the fries. Salty, but not too much. Still had a crunch and not overly breaded. Bareburger also had a nice selection of beers on tap. My meal plus tip was about $40, which I feel in NYC Times Square is a steal. Especially when the food is NOT subpar. I would recommend and would go back when I find myself in NYC wanting a smash burger.
